On 28/01/14 20:15, Darshit Shah wrote:
We would Wget to silently ignore the --debug flag if it is passed to it and
the executable was compiled without debugging support.

This is required so that existing commands / scripts that call the --debug
flag will still work.

I am attaching a patch which will cause Wget to turn the --debug flag into
a no-op on non-debugging systems.
Shouldn't it print a message saying that --debug is not available for this build?
